It's going to be one eventful weekend for Ole Miss football as they juggle between the Double Decker day and host one of its most crucial visitors.

Keegan Croucher, ranked among the Top 50 prospects in the class of 2027 and an Ole Miss commit, is all set to visit the Manning Center this weekend for his official visit.

Keegan Croucher confirms official visit

The four-star QB is a hot, hot prospect in the recruiting world with teams hot on his chase. Croucher's what you call a classic "flip watch" prospect, given how much attention he has been getting from other schools, plus all the head coaching change that went down after he committed to Ole Miss.

The Baylor (Tenn.) QB has been steadfast in his commitment to Ole Miss, though, slamming the door on every offer and sneaky poaching attempt from blue-bloods. His recruiting efforts for the Rebels as the highest-rated prospect in the Rebels' class of 2027 is just another proof of his unwavering decision.

He is the No. 4 quarterback in the 2027 class and the No. 2 player in Tennessee, sitting just behind his teammate and fellow Ole Miss target David Gabriel‑Georges.

Now, Ole Miss hosts him in what will be a critical official visit. There's sharks circling around Croucher for a while now, and Golding needs to make sure this weekend that they lock him in.

Him, plus other blue-chip prospects heading to Oxford.

Four-star prospects Tavares Harrington, Kenneth Simon II and Cade Cooper are also making the trip, giving the Rebels a strong group on campus at the same time.
